My 1962 Neckar Weinsberg is nearing the end of a nut and bolt restoration. It´s a RHD version of German produced coupe, built by Neckar under license from Fiat. Similar to Autobianchi, but a bit more Fiat 500 in the panel work (doors are stock, front panel modified) so less cute. Much rarer, though.

Car was first registered in Jersey, but ended up in Alicante, where it was seized by the customs in 1980s. I found it complete but needing total rebuild about 6 years ago.

Rebuild has been carried out professionally, everything new as required.

Does anyone know if the Neckar was sold in mainland UK or only in Channel Isles?
